Objective-C Language Le message vide n'est pas imprimé


Exemple

Lorsque NSLog est invité à imprimer une chaîne vide, il omet complètement le journal.

NSString *name = @"";
NSLog(@"%@", name);  // Resolves to @""

Le code ci-dessus n'imprimera rien .

Il est recommandé de préfixer les journaux avec des étiquettes:

NSString *name = @"";
NSLog(@"Name: %@", name);  // Resolves to @"Name: "

Le code ci-dessus sera imprimé:

2016-07-21 14:20:28.623 App[87711:6153103] Name: